摘要
The validity of a conjecture concerning the asymptotic behavior of a singly-occupied atomic orbital of type nl outside an N-electron core, upon approaching the critical charge (below which this electron is not bound), is definitively demonstrated. According to this conjecture, this orbital becomes an infinitely diffuse hydrogenic orbital of type (n - n(l))l, where n(l) is the number of occupied (or partially occupied) core subshells with angular momentum l. An indicator of this asymptotic behavior is the asymptotic value of the corresponding quantum defect lim(Z -> N) delta(nl) = n(l). To establish this limiting behavior for several singly-excited states of the two-electron atom, we apply the explicitly correlated Hylleraas-type variational exponential expansion to evaluate highly precise energies, that allow the critical charge (Z(c) = 1) to be approached much more closely than ever before. The results suggest a refinement of the asymptotic form of the quantum defects in the various states considered, exhibiting the distinct origins of s-p splitting versus singlet-triplet splitting.
